Fig. 8. 5' Abd-B regulatory region, 5' iab-8 domain and models of regulation in the Abd-Blac1 mutation. (A) The Abd-B m transcription unit (white boxes; HB, Homeobox), the upstream and downstream regulatory regions and the breakpoints of some Abd-B mutations are shown. Different DNA regions are marked as in Fig. 1. The iab-7 regulatory region is marked in red and the Fab-7 boundary as a light blue oval. The region in pink indicates the fragment that drives expression in PS13, and the region in green the possible location of the 5' iab-8 region. (B) Model 1. Scheme of the pairing between the exogenous and endogenous Fab-8/PRE/iab-8 elements in the Abd-Blac1 mutation. This pairing may facilitate the interaction between iab-7 sequences and the lacZ gene and hinder the interaction of the 3' endogenous iab-8 sequences and the Abd-B endogenous promoter. (C) Model 2. The Fab-7 boundary pairs with the exogenous Fab-8 boundary. To simplify the figure, the possible pairing of PRE sequences has not been indicated (there is a PRE adjoining the Fab-7 boundary) (Mihaly et al., 1997). The iab-7 and endogenous 3' iab-8 sequences are now in the same domain, and active in PS12.
